Apply now: MTS (Marine Technology Society) Scholarships & EMERGE Program
From Marine Technology Society: “Each year MTS awards significant scholarship funding to senior high school, undergraduate, and graduate students who are accepted into or enrolled in full-time marine-related programs (with a focus on marine technology, marine engineering, or marine science).
Eligibility for Scholarships
- Applicant must be an MTS member (student memberships cost $25 per year).
- Applicant must be a full-time graduate or undergraduate student currently enrolled full-time in a 2-year or 4-year marine studies program (or a high school student who has been accepted into a full-time marine studies program).
- Students who received a scholarship the previous year cannot apply for the same scholarship the following year.
Deadline
MTS Scholarship applications are due by April 15 in each year.

MTS is also offering the Emerging Leaders in Marine Technology Program (EMERGE) designed to give undergraduate and graduate students as well as early career ocean professionals (ECOPs) a guided program to enhance their professional development and networking experience at OCEANS Conferences.
Eligibility for EMERGE
- Post-secondary students (e.g., undergraduate, graduate, PhD) and ECOPs (i.e., no more than 10 years from your last degree) that are current MTS members (student memberships cost $25 per year; ECOP memberships cost $50 per year).
- We strongly encourage underrepresented members of the marine technology community to apply.
- Participation in the EMERGE program requires attendance at the OCEANS conference. All student and ECOP participants applying to the program must get approval from their advisor (students) or employer (ECOPs) that they will be able to attend.
